#1C0727 Color
#1C0727 is rgb(28, 7, 39) in RGB, hsl(279, 70%, 9%) in HSL, and about cmyk(28%, 82%, 0%, 85%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Dark Purple (#301934),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.95.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#1C0727 Channel Values
How #1C0727 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 28 · G 7 · B 39 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 279° · S 70% · L 9%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 279° · S 82% · V 15%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 28% · M 82% · Y 0% · K 85%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 18.93:1 vs white · 1.11: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#1C0727 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#1C0727 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#1C0727?
#1C0727 is a darkest purple — rgb(28, 7, 39) in RGB and hsl(279, 70%, 9%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Dark Purple (#301934),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.95.
What is the RGB value of #1C0727?
#1C0727 is rgb(28, 7, 39) — red 28, green 7, and blue 39 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#1C0727?
#1C0727 converts to approximately cmyk(28%, 82%, 0%, 85%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#1C0727 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#1C0727 scores 18.93:1 against white and 1.11: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#1C0727 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#1C0727 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is black (#000000) at a CIE76 distance of 22.62, which is visibly different.
